我一直在使用<blockquote>
,<q>
和<cite>
格式化经文引用和引用,但我想知道是否有更合适的方法。在HTML中格式化圣经引用和/或圣经引用的最正确方法是什么?
我遇到过3种典型的圣经引用:块引用,内联引用和引用(又名“章节&诗节”引用)。下面是我如何被格式化每一个:
引用文字
<blockquote class="scripture">
<p>Then God said, <q>Let there be light,</q> and there was light.</p>
<cite>Genesis 1:3</cite>
</blockquote>
在线行情
<p>As it says in the Bible, <q class="scripture">God said, <q>Let there be light,</q></q> (<cite>Genesis 1:3</cite>) and it just happened.</p>
参考经文
<p>The account of creation is listed in <cite class="scripture">Genesis 1</cite>.</p>
所以我的问题是,这些最合适将在这些情况下使用的HTML标签?我很确定<blockquote>
和<q>
标签是好的,但我不太确定使用<cite>
标签。作为一个内联元素,它可以用作<blockquote>
的直接后代,还是应该将其封装在另一个标签中?
FWIW,我一直在使用<p>
标签<blockquote>
的原因是因为我可以得到正确和自动的引用样式和嵌套(不管经文引用的语言如何)。
我认为这是一个有点主观。我不确定是否有“正确”或“最合适”的方式。 – David 2013-02-22 14:09:00
@DavidStratton你甚至可以说这是可能导致*咳嗽*宗教争论*咳嗽*的事情。 – 2013-02-22 14:09:51
你知道,我不确定是否有适合这个问题的StackExchange网站,但是如果你想从也是基督徒的程序员那里得到意见(因此关心圣经的引用),请去基督教。 stackexchange.com网站,并在***聊天***(不是在主网站,而不是在Meta),我不能去工作的网站(非工作使用和所有),但主要聊天室被称为“上部房间”。我敢打赌,那里的一些常客会有有用的意见。 – David 2013-02-22 14:28:10